The Primary Schools Cup is a mixed team tennis competition open to all schools within Queensland. Every school has the opportunity to nominate teams at Regional Qualification events with the winners of each tie invited to compete at the State Final held at the Brisbane International.
The competition will be run in three different categories;
RED BALL
- Red Ball involves students in Year 4 and below
- Schools can enter teams in
- Division A – Mixed and Girls Only and/or
- Division B – Participation
- Red Ball is an entry-level competition that encourages participation and is a great starting point for all students
- Teams consist of 8-10 students
- Schools may enter a max. of
- 1 Divison A Mixed
- 1 Division A Girls &
- 2 Participation teams
Orange Ball
- Students in Year 5 and below
- Schools can enter teams in
- Division A - Mixed
- Division B - Mixed (Participation)
- Teams of 4-5 students.
- Schools may enter a max. of
- 1 Divison A
- 2 Division B teams
A combined Division A & B competition may be played dependent on entry numbers.
1st & 2nd place schools in Division A will be invited to compete at State Finals held at the Brisbane International.
Green Ball
- Students in Year 6 and below
- Teams of 4-5 students.
- Schools can enter teams in
- Division A – Mixed and Girls Only and/or
- Division B – Participation
- Schools may enter a max. of
- 1 Divison A Mixed
- 1 Division A Girls &
- 3 Partipcation teams
Entry Fees
Red Ball = $70 per team (inc GST)
Orange & Green Ball = $80 per team (inc GST)
Schools will be invoiced prior to each event
- Nominations close 2 weeks prior to each regional event
- Each Team must have a team manager
